Building Manager Sued for Doing Heil-Hitler Salute, Calling Building ‘Plantation’

  • 11/11/08 at 2:05 PM

Wayne Kohlbrecher, the manager of a Times Square building that houses Google and Liz Claiborne, is being sued by a security supervisor for using the "Heil Hitler" salute and saying that he ran the building like a "plantation." Supposedly Kohlbrecher said: "I can crack a mean whip. I can cut the flesh from bone … I like the smell of flesh."
